How to Print Labels from Excel with a NIIMBOT Label Printer

How to Print Labels from Excel with a NIIMBOT Label Printer

Import the spreadsheet into the NIIMBOT app, drop each column onto one label template, and print the whole batch in a single run. You design the label once; the app repeats it for every row in your file. And because this is a feature of the NIIMBOT app rather than the hardware, every NIIMBOT printer can do it — the S$33 D110 batch-prints from Excel exactly like the 4-inch B4. It is not a premium feature.

Get your spreadsheet right first

Most failed imports are spreadsheet problems, not app problems. Before you start:

  • One row per label. Twenty products means twenty rows.
  • One header row at the topProduct, Price, SKU, Barcode. These become the fields you place on the label.
  • No merged cells, no blank rows in the middle. Merged cells are the single most common cause of an import that looks scrambled.
  • Format barcode columns as text, not as numbers. Otherwise a leading zero disappears and the barcode will not scan.
  • Keep it to one sheet and save as .xlsx or .csv.

Step by step

  1. Connect the printer in the NIIMBOT app. If it will not pair, our connection guide covers that.
  2. Load the roll you will actually print on and let the app auto-detect the size, so your template matches the label from the start.
  3. Create a new label at that size and lay out the fixed parts — your logo, a border, wording that never changes.
  4. Import your file. Choose the Excel or CSV file, and the app reads your header row as a list of available fields.
  5. Place the fields on the template where you want them, and set the font size for each.
  6. Preview a few rows before printing. This is the step people skip. Check the longest product name in your list still fits — that is what catches layout problems.
  7. Print the batch. The printer works through every row without further input.

Barcodes and QR codes from a column

You are not limited to text. Add a barcode or QR object to the template and bind it to a column, and every label gets its own scannable code generated from that row's data. This is what makes the feature worth using for warehouse bin and SKU labels — a few hundred unique barcodes from one spreadsheet, no retyping.

Which printer for which batch job

All of them work, so choose on label size and volume:

  • D11 and D110 at 12–25mm for small inventory tags, cable IDs and file labels.
  • B1 and B21 Pro at 20–50mm for product tags and price labels — the size most small shops need.
  • B31 to 75mm, or the B4 to 110mm when the batch is courier labels.
  • K3 if you run big batches at a fixed desk — 180mm/s and up to 150 labels a minute, mains powered so the battery is never the limit.

If the batch does not come out right

Blank labels are almost always the roll being upside down rather than an import fault — work through printing blank labels. Text cut off at the edge means the template is wider than the loaded roll: rebuild it at the correct size. Barcodes that will not scan usually trace back to that number column being stored as a number, so reformat it as text and re-import.
